Zuckerberg Demos Facebook Social Search

On Tuesday, Facebook FB unveiled its new product, social search. According to the company, social search was intended to allow users to search through information that had already been shared with them on the social network. Zuckerberg said it was intended to return an exact answer, not just a set of links like standard web search. Shares of Facebook traded lower on the announcement, giving back earlier gains to trade into the red. Shares of Google GOOG spiked higher as investors could breath another sign of relief: Facebook was not planning to compete, at least directly, with the search giant.
